Plácido Domingo Sr., KBE (born José Plácido Domingo Embil; January 21, 1941) is a Spanish opera singer. He guest starred as himself in the season 19 episode "The Homer of Seville".
Behind the Laughter
- He commented that Dan Castellaneta had impressive operatic voice, doing all of Homer's singing instead the common practice of having a professional singer "step in" for the singing part.
